January 13, 2012
The Importance Of Quality Assurance In Software Development
All successful custom program development depends on effective quality guarantee and this in turn depends on having a well thought out plan which includes clearly defined methodologies, procedures and standards. All of these parameters must be followed throughout the whole lifecycle of the development project and compliance with these standards guaranteed through well designed audits. Effective quality assurance programs depend on setting benchmarks against which improvement can be measured and the project adjusted as needed along the way.
Paperwork is a vital component of quality guarantee at all application development companies. Paperwork standards for a custom application development project ought to include recording of APIs, procedures, interfaces and any other code involved in the project and ought to include info on the qualities the developers expect to have implemented in the completed application.
Information design standards are another matter which must be addressed during the programme development cycle; this is split into a bunch of smaller jobs which outline the info structure of the software. The flow of information in the software is what is addressed by this collection of standards.
Paperwork and standards of interface design are also a part of the method; these include external, internal and user interfaces. Procedural standards are one of the last pieces of the design documentation puzzle and cover the design standards utilized for graphical and text notations to be used during the custom software development lifecycle.
Code standards are next; these standards cover the languages to be utilized by software development companies in the development process as well as covering essential rules for interfaces and structures in the completed software.
Procedures are, as you would expect, similarly significant, but they're perhaps easier to explain than some of the other sides of quality assurance standards. These are the steps which are to be followed as the development process is in progress. These include standards for audits, testing, corrective measures and the bigger management of the development project.
There are standards to be followed through any custom application engineering project, from conception to completion. Effective quality assurance measures make every step of the development process easier for software development corporations. Once the project is underway, the standards developed while the project was being planned makes it straightforward to spot and cure issues as they arise “from there, it’s mostly a case of upkeep. Quality assurance is essential to the success of custom application development and if it's made part of the planning process, it assures a smoother lifecycle for any application development process.
Custom software development could be just what you want to bump your business to a higher level. Therefore why wait? Get a custom application development services now and keep moving ahead with today’s changing technology while building stronger relations with your customers.
Tags
Filed under Computer Games & Software by artnet